Horton Bridge (Tuesday 11th April 2017)

Tuesday was too good a day to spend at home, even though I should have, so I bought a Wiltshire Wallop baguette at Sam Wedges and drove to Horton Bridge to have a picnic by the canal. I parked opposite the Bridge Inn and admired with a fresh eye the pub sign having visited the Sign Shop at Wadworth Brewery the other week. I then headed off for a short stroll along the towpath in the Devizes direction. As I approached Laywood Bridge I came across a large herd of mixed cattle in the adjacent field, some of whom came nosily up to the fence to inspect the strange figure with the red camera. I took the blip while I was standing on Laywood bridge.

On the way back I saw a mallard with fifteen newborn chicks (14 of them are shown in the Extra; they were too spread out to be contained in one shot). I wonder how many will survive?
